About
Navigate the St. Cloud Hospital campus with ease using this app. It provides turn-by-turn driving and walking directions, a comprehensive directory, and GPS-like routing to help you find appointments, patient rooms, or parking.

How does CentraCare Wayfinding help me navigate the hospital?
CentraCare Wayfinding offers turn-by-turn driving and walking directions to guide you across the St. Cloud Hospital campus. It features a directory and search function to locate specific areas and uses GPS-like routing to keep you on track.
Can CentraCare Wayfinding help me find my car?
Yes, CentraCare Wayfinding allows you to save your parking location. This feature helps you easily find your way back to your vehicle after your visit to the hospital campus.
